Hi Guys,
Need your help please, is there any border where we can do an inland landing near Calgary?
We are in Saskatoon and I think the closest to us is the North Dakota via Estevan Highway, however, some of the people we know who did their landing there says that there is no scenery that we can see along the way, since its 5 hrs travel, we prefer to do a site trip along the way so we decided to go to calgary instead. 
Did anyone landed in Cargary POE? Are they strict there, can you share your experiences? Since we are federal skilled, we believe that we can land anywhere in Canada though in our CoPR its says Toronto, is that correct?
Lastly, are the borders open on weekends? can we land on Saturday or holidays? what are the office hours?
Your input is highly appreciated.
Thanks,
Larxace

Hi Larxace,
Check the website below :
http://www.ezbordercrossing.com/list-of-border-crossings/montana/sweetgrass/
official website:
http://www.cbsa-asfc.gc.ca/contact/listing/offices/office646-e.html
If you are looking for a POE close to Calgary, then Sweetgrass Coutts would be best. You can call them for more details.....btw they are open all days (Sat - Sun Included8 am to 11Pm....but I was told not to enter at 10.55 Pm ...they will not be able to process at that time....thats okay.)
And one could do In land landing as suggested by PMM but the waiting time for appointment is currently 6-9 weeks.
Hope this helps.
Mitali

We went to North Portal, SK border and did our landing there last Saturday, March 31st since we are already in Saskatoon.
It went very smooth, we were asked to go to the US border and told the officer there that we will do our landing in Canada, they gave us a paper with our names and we gave it to the officer in canada with CoPR and passports, we got our PR as federal skilled and we can land anywhere though in CoPR it says Ontario, we were never asked any questions, they didn't look for funds...they only confirmed our address where to mail the PR cards and phone number and that's it....
